Microsoft OneNote Introduction Course Content

OneNote Orientation

  • The OneNote Interface
  • Quick Access Toolbar
  • The Ribbon
  • Backstage View
  • The Notebooks List

Creating Notebooks

  • Creating New Notebooks
  • Creating Sections
  • About Section Groups
  • Creating Pages

Adding Content to OneNote

  • Creating Text Notes
  • Copying and Pasting Content
  • Attaching Files
  • Adding Pictures and Screen Clippings
  • Creating Links
  • Printing and Sending to OneNote
  • Using Web Clippers
  • Adding Audio and Video

Working with Linked Notes

  • Using Linked Notes
  • Starting Linked Notes
  • Ending Linked Notes Session
  • Viewing Linked Notes

Using Quick Notes

  • About Quick Notes
  • Taking Quick Notes

Formatting Notes

  • About Formatting
  • Formatting with Styles
  • Using the Format Painter

Tagging Notes

  • Tagging Content
  • Using Tags
  • Customising Tags
  • Finding Tagged Content

Searching Notebooks

  • Searching for Notes
  • Searching the Current Page
  • Using Quick Search
  • Filtering Search Results
  • Text Recognition in Pictures

Sharing Notebooks

  • About Shared Notebooks
  • Starting a New Shared Notebook
  • Setting Sharing Permissions
  • Sharing an Existing Notebook

The OneNote App

  • Using the OneNote App
  • The Ribbon
  • OneNote App vs OneNote 2016

Prior Knowledge

This course assumes no prior knowledge of Microsoft OneNote. It is suitable for complete beginners who want to learn how to create, organise, and share digital notes effectively using OneNote’s essential features.

Required Software

You will need Microsoft OneNote installed on your computer. This can be through a Microsoft 365 subscription or a perpetual license version.

Course Materials

All necessary exercise files will be provided during the training session. You don’t need to prepare any materials beforehand.

Note About Different Versions

While this course primarily uses the latest version of Microsoft OneNote, the skills learned are transferable to recent versions. However, for the best learning experience and access to all features covered in the course, we recommend using the latest version of Microsoft OneNote.
